3D Printing in Oral Surgery
To boost the area of dental surgery, you can explore the subtopic of 3D printing in dental surgery. This cutting-edge technology has the possible to reinvent the means dental surgeons operate and treat clients. Right here are 4 vital methods which 3D printing is forming the area:
- ** Customized Surgical Guides **: 3D printing enables the creation of very precise and patient-specific medical guides, boosting the accuracy and efficiency of treatments.
- ** Implant Prosthetics **: With 3D printing, oral cosmetic surgeons can develop customized dental implant prosthetics that flawlessly fit a patient's unique anatomy, resulting in better end results and patient fulfillment.
- ** Bone Grafting **: 3D printing makes https://www.healthline.com/health/dental-and-oral-health/tooth-restoration for the manufacturing of patient-specific bone grafts, reducing the need for traditional grafting strategies and improving healing and recuperation time.
- ** Education and Educating **: 3D printing can be used to develop sensible medical models for instructional functions, allowing dental cosmetic surgeons to practice complex treatments prior to doing them on patients.
With its prospective to boost precision, customization, and training, 3D printing is an amazing growth in the field of dental surgery.
